The relationship between molecular connectivity and partition coefficients
Abstract Kier & Hall (1976) demonstrated that a relationship existed between molecular connectivity and Log P (the Log of the octanol/water partition coefficient) for several classes of compounds and also for the combined classes. This work utilized a number of Log P values calculated using π values.

Interpreting the effects of DNA polymerase variants at the structural level
Using MAVISp and molecular dynamics simulations, we analyzed over 60 000 missense variants in POLE and POLD1 from ClinVar, COSMIC, cBioPortal, and saturation mutagenesis. Identified mechanistic indicators, including stability, binding, and long‐range, enable structural interpretation, providing ACMG‐like evidence for possible reclassification of VUS ...

9j-coefficients and higher [PDF]
The su(2) 3j-coefficients (or 3j-symbols), 6j-coefficients, 9j-coefficients and higher (referred to as 3nj-coefficients) play a crucial role in various physical applications dealing with the quantization of angular momentum.

Standardized Coefficients of Multiple Regression Beyond One and Multicollinearity Diagnostics
Standardized coefficients of multiple regression, also known as beta coefficients, by absolute value are usually smaller than one, but sometimes they can exceed one.

Remote Assessment of Ataxia Severity in SCA3 Across Multiple Centers and Time Points
ABSTRACT Objective Spinocerebellar ataxia type 3 (SCA3) is a genetically defined ataxia. The Scale for Assessment and Rating of Ataxia (SARA) is a clinician‐reported outcome that measures ataxia severity at a single time point. In its standard application, SARA fails to capture short‐term fluctuations, limiting its sensitivity in trials.
